(KAIR)--A Friday evening disturbance at an Atchison residence lands one man behind bars facing drug charges.
According to Police Chief Mike Wilson, officers were called to an apartment building located in the 1200 block of North Sixth Street just after 9:30. Upon arrival, they found 35-year-old Herbert Thomas engaged in a disturbance with the apartment's 29-year-old female resident. A marijuana odor was detected in the apartment, and officers discovered what appeared to be a small amount of the drug in Thomas' possession.
Thomas was booked into the Atchison County Jail on charges including possession of marijuana and possession of drug paraphernalia. Bond has been set at $2,500.
